  9. 1981.4.2 - Title XIX and Deinstitutionalization: The Issue for the 80's

    An in depth examination of Title XIX Medicaid Intermediate Care Facilities for the Mentally Retarded (ICF/MR) Program including a review of the history of the ICF/MR program and its relationship to deinstitutionalization, the role of Title XIX in perpetuating public institutions, federally mandated monitoring of ICF/MR-certified public institutions, and the use of Title XIX to fund community facilities. Published by The Center on Human Policy, Sy...
